ICPA children in the spotlight as rural and remote education day returns

The Isolated Children’s Parents’ Association of Australia (ICPA) is proud to announce the second annual Rural and Remote Education Day (RREd Day), taking place on today Wednesday, 15 October 2025. The national awareness day shines a spotlight on the extraordinary determination of students living in rural and remote Australia, and the urgent need for equal access to education no matter where a child grows up.

Victoria updates Working with Children Check scheme from October 2025

The Victorian Government has introduced a series of amendments to the Working with Children Check (WWCC) scheme, effective from October 2025. These changes introduce new compliance requirements for individuals and organisations engaged in child-related work, including those in early childhood education and care (ECEC) settings.

School students in VET reach highest level since collection began in 2006

The VET in Schools 2024 report shows the number of students engaged in vocational education and training (VET) has increased by 5.8% from 2023, to 266,765 students, and increased 55.4% to its highest level since the collection began in 2006. Whilst Queensland continues to hold the highest proportion of VET in Schools students (39.4%), growth was recorded across most states and territories.

Strengthening Australia’s early childhood workforce: The qualification review

Australia’s early childhood education and care (ECEC) sector stands at an important juncture. A newly launched project by HumanAbility seeks to reimagine foundational vocational qualifications in the sector, with the goals of better aligning training with evolving workforce needs, supporting meaningful career pathways, and ensuring that educators are equipped with the skills the modern sector demands.
